Preflop: Hero is BB with A/images/graemlins/club.gif, 6/images/graemlins/club.gif.
<font color="#666666">1 fold</font>, MP calls $0.50, <font color="#666666">1 fold</font>, Button calls $0.50, <font color="#666666">1 fold</font>, Hero checks.

Flop: ($1.75) 7/images/graemlins/club.gif, 3/images/graemlins/club.gif, A/images/graemlins/spade.gif <font color="#0000FF">(3 players)</font>
<font color="#CC3333">Hero bets $1.5</font>

<font color="blue">Obviously I love this flop. I made a fairly standard flop bet here but I think its the wrong amount. If I'm called its likely to mean that I am drawing to 9-12 outs (which is fine). If no one has an A or better then I am just taking it down here. I'm really not afraid of free/cheap cards. Check? Bet less? If so, how much?</font>

I see no reason to check or bet less. Free cards aren't likely to be scary, so a check is fine, but I like building a pot with a hand like this so I would bet out near pot. This is how i would play the flop, personally.

It's an unraised pot. I don't think there is much room for fancy play here. I might check if there is someone at the table that I know to be aggressive, but it's your first hand. You could bet a little less to entice someone to call with a smaller PP or a K or so. But that is mostly speculation without knowing the opponents just a little bit.

I'd be tempted by a bit less. You really want XcYc to come for the ride and barring the fluked sets or two pair you're not behind much and even then you're not that far behind.

Flop: Bet like you did.
Turn: If you get called, bet $3.5 again.
River: Check/Call the river if you don't improve, if you hit your flush, choose from:
(a) bet 1/3 of the pot so that it looks like a blocking bet
(b) push
If you improve to 2 pair, overbet the pot on the river so that it looks like a missed draw that is desperate to take down the pot with a bluff now.
